    Carlton L. Stellmacher, 94, of Seymour, passed away Tuesday, December 16, 2014 at Carolina Manor. He was born March 22, 1920, son of the late Charles and Katie (Beckman) Stellmacher.
    On November 10, 1945 he was united in marriage to Dorothy Schaumberg in Seymour. She preceded him in death November 11, 2011.
    Carlton was a lifetime member of Emmanuel Lutheran Church, Seymour and a member of the Lutheran Brotherhood. He served in the U.S. Army and was a member of the VFW and American Legion. He enjoyed farming and later worked at Presto Products until retirement. He then enjoyed helping at the Schabo Apple Orchard.

    Leroy F. Stellmacher, age 91, of Seymour passed away Monday, September 16, 2013 in the family home where he was born on February 26, 1922, son of the late Charles and Katie (Beckman) Stellmacher.
    He married Helen Mae Koss on September 20, 1947, she preceded him in death on June 24, 1978. They raised four children. On September 6, 1980 Leroy married Betty (Fiestadt) Gosse.
    Leroy farmed and worked at Menominee Sugar, but his passion was carpentry and he worked at Seymour Lumber for many years though he really never retired. Through his talents at carpentry he made many items for use at Emmanuel Lutheran Church where he was a lifelong member and also a member of the Brotherhood. He loved John Deere tractors, restoring his pride and joy a 1944 Model B and then participated in the Annual Hamburger Day parade.

    Eunice Carla Zwicker, age 63, of Appleton, passed on to heavenly reward on July 19, 2012, from complications of pneumonia. Eunice was born in Green Bay on December 29, 1948 to Carlton and the late Dorothy (Schaumberg) Stellmacher. On November 1, 1979, she was united in marriage to James D. Zwicker in Appleton. The couple has enjoyed 32 years together. Eunice attended Freedom High School and River Falls College. She worked for many years as a nursing assistant and also did private duty in home care. She attended and volunteered at Grace Lutheran Church, Appleton. After many difficult trials, Eunice will be remembered for her generosity, laughter, keen memory, and mostly for her unending love of family and friends.
